Transaction 3b89e5d5406191334237093f46342896f132456e1348d51cb431a08b7f1be596

3 Input
1 Outputs
  • 3b89e5d5406191334237093f46342896f132456e1348d51cb431a08b7f1be596:0
  • value  45561034
    address  1L3CHqZ3CGFTye86QUzhefmiT6vuV4htKo